QUOTE(Swampie @ May 2 2007, 09:21) *
I note that the TV function is only free for 3 months (after that £5 per month) on PAYG. On Virgin contract it's always free.

Does anyone know if this is the case after unlocking and using another network's SIM?


As far as I'm aware, the Lobster makes a check that you have a valid licence once a month. After the 3 free months have expired, once a month you have to put the Virgin SIM card back for it to collect the £5 fee.

I had one of these for a few days and it was RUBBISH. If you really really want TV / radio on your phone, save your pennies and get a Slingbox, one went on eBay for under £90 last week.
